your observation is correct, currently report table uses the right-most
column for limit and sort operations.

We will try to improve this by allowing any column to be the base of
limiting/sorting.

The challenge here is how to present this to the user in a understandable
and generic way since report tables can be "pivoted" (use any combination of
dimensions as "crosstab" columns) at any time...
